Bandon bidding to build on thrilling Muskerry victory

BANDON and Doneraile bid for notable doubles when the Munster finals of the Bulmers Irish Senior and Junior Cups and Barton Shield take place at Castletroy this weekend.

Bandon aim to join the elite who have captured both the Senior Cup and Barton Shield in the same year while Doneraile are in line for both the Senior and Junior Cup pennants.

Bandon owe their place in the senior decider to a remarkable victory over Muskerry in the South Munster decider. With the teams tied at 2-2, Kieran Hurley for Bandon levelled the decisive match against Daniel Hallissey at the 17th in heavy rain at Monkstown.
